Top Five Mortgage Lenders Rates May 3, 2010
Mortgage interest rates remained in neutral for the week ending April 30th, 2010. However, the average points charged to obtain this mortgage rate by the top five bank mortgage lenders decreased slightly for the week. Average mortgage rates and points are based on the weekly survey of the largest US bank mortgage lenders performed by Findlocalmortgagerates.com.
The average rate on a 30 year fixed rate mortgage loan ended the week at 5.10%, the same rate as in the previous week’s mortgage rate survey. The average points charged to obtain that rate was 0.475 points, down juts slightly from last week’s average points charged of 0.50 points.
The top five mortgage lenders in this week’s survey of the 30 year fixed rate mortgages includes Chase Mortgage, Wells Fargo Home Loans, Citibank, Bank of America and US Bank. These bank mortgage lenders are also the five largest banks in the U.S. based on assets. The following data contains the results of the survey for these mortgage lenders for the 30 year home loan.
Chase Bank Mortgage has a 30 year fixed loan with a mortgage rate of 5.25% and 0.125 points and a 5.318% APR.
Bank of America Home Loans has the 30 year at 5.000% with 0.875 points witha 5.136% APR.
Citibank’s 30 year fixed rate mortgage is at 5.125% with 0.375 points and an APR of 5.329%.
Wells Fargo Home Loans has a 30 year fixed rate loan at 5.000% and 1.0 point for a 5.191%
US Bank’s 30 year fixed home loan at 5.125% and no points with a 5.192% APR.
The 30 year fixed rate home loan is the most popular mortgage financing option. This loan type generally gains in popularity when interest rates are low which narrows the difference in rates between adjustable rate mortgages and fixed rate loans. When rates are low, many borrowers also believe the most likely direction for mortgage rates in the future is higher and any advantage with the initial lower rate found in adjustable rate mortgages will be lost when rates increase and the adjustable rates adjust higher as well.
Many other mortgage loan options are available from these mortgage lenders including additional rate and point options for the loan types listed. The loan rates listed are for home purchase transactions, refinance rates may vary from purchase rates.
The mortgage rates, points and APRs listed are subject to change. The mortgage rates, points and APRs in the survey are for a home loan of between $200,000.00 and $275,000.00 on a single family owner occupied home with a minimum 20% down payment.
